
The 71916 CDGB/P4A is a super precision angular contact ball bearing with an 80mm bore and 110mm outer diameter, crafted from high-quality chrome steel. It handles radial loads up to 8190 lbf and operates smoothly at speeds up to 28,000 RPM.
With a 15° contact angle and open design, it offers excellent performance for angular contact applications. The phenolic cage ensures durability and reduces friction, making it ideal for high-speed use.
This bearing is suitable for temperatures from -30°C to 110°C and comes pre-lubricated for easy installation. Its P4A tolerance class guarantees precision in demanding conditions.
Perfect for machine tools or spindle applications, it can be arranged back-to-back, face-to-face, or tandem. Weighing 0.37kg, it’s a reliable choice for precision engineering needs.

Performance Features of 71916 CDGB/P4A Bearing
71916 CDGB/P4A Bearing is designed with a 15° contact angle, optimising load distribution for angular contact applications.
Its chrome steel rings and balls ensure durability and high performance under dynamic radial loads up to 8190 lbf.
The phenolic cage in 71916 CDGB/P4A Bearing reduces friction and wear, enhancing operational efficiency.
With a maximum speed of 28,000 rpm, it is suitable for high-speed precision tasks.
71916 CDGB/P4A Bearing operates efficiently in temperatures ranging from -30°C to 110°C.
Its open design allows for easy lubrication, ensuring smooth and reliable performance.
The P4A tolerance class of 71916 CDGB/P4A Bearing guarantees precision and consistency.
Its lightweight design at 0.37 kg makes it ideal for applications where weight is a consideration.
